RjDuino

Using a custom RjDj patch to control an Arduino. Made possible via the “netsend” and “netreceive” objects in PD, which are also usable in RjDj. The interface with the Arduino is made through the Firmata firmware in combination with the PDuino library.

Re-Construct DVD: Eco-Friendly Crafts Made Easy

Garth Johnson and Jeanee Ledoux have paired up to bring you an instructional DVD of eco-friendly craft projects called Re-Construct. The DVD format is really fresh, and watching Garth and Jeanee is captivating and quite relaxing at the same time. They are both talented artists whose unique personalities come through, complement one another, and keep things interesting. Their tone and format is so natural and casual it feels like they’re hanging out in your living room teaching you how to make cool green crafts.
